Review the Outgoing / Incoming / Missed / All Calls Log Note: To quickly view your most recent calls, briefly press in standby mode. Up to 270 of your most recent outgoing, incoming, and missed calls appear in the display. 1. In standby mode, press Menu, then select Calls ➔ Outgoing / Incoming / Missed / All Calls. A list of your outgoing calls appears in the display. 2. To view information about a call, select it. 3. Press the Options soft key. A pop-up menu containing the following options appears in the display: • Save - Save the number to your Contacts. • Details - Calls to Contacts Only - Shows the entry for the called Contact. • Erase - Erase the selected call from your Outgoing call log. • Lock/Unlock - Protect the selected call from being erased. • Erase All - Erase all calls from your Outgoing call log. • View Timer - Shows the number of calls and/or the total time spent on the Last Call, Outgoing Calls, Incoming Calls, Roaming Calls, All Calls, Last Reset, and Lifetime Calls. 4. Press the Msg soft key. The following options appear in the display: • Text Message - Lets you send a text message to the selected number called. • Picture Message - Lets you send a picture message to the selected number called. Note: For more information, refer to "Creating and Sending New Messages" on page 42. 5. Select an option to perform its function. Data Calls Your phone retains information about the last 90 data calls and stores them in the Data call log. You can review the Data call log for the time, date, and duration of a data call, as well as other information. 1. In standby mode, press Menu, then select Calls ➔ Data Call. A list of your data calls appears in the display. 2. To view information about a call, select it. 3. Press the Options soft key. A pop-up menu containing the following options appears in the display: • Erase - Erase the selected data call from your Data Call log. 21
